An Overdue Match by Sarah Monzon

An Overdue Match is the first book I have read written by Sarah Monzon and I look forward to reading more. This book was so fun with its witty banter, book references, and opposites attract. The character development was great. I loved getting to see a main character struggling with Alopecia, personally struggling with hair thinning, I could relate on a small level. And I loved seeing how Evangeline dealt with it and all the things she had to overcome to learn to love herself. I also liked getting to know Tai. There were many layers to the characters. The setting and storyline were perfect. I loved the small-town feel. The librarian and tattoo artist characters kind of made me think of Rory and Jess from Gilmore Girls. All in all, it was fun. There was a lot to unpack in this book. I appreciated Evangeline’s scheming to try to play matchmaker. It was very comical. The romance element was fun. I loved watching Evangeline fall in love after everything she has gone through. There were a few scenes that were a little much for my no/low spice preference. Just wanted to point out, for those that prefer a clean read. There was a little bit of passionate kisses. Sarah Monzon did a great job intertwining faith throughout the book. *I received a complimentary copy from the author and voluntarily chose to review it. All opinions are my own.
